ok, yet again, I will chime in here, but it's getting really old. I offered two solutions for the OP (via PM and in another thread), plus the return option, which I get is not what the op is posting about. The OP has not tried anything I have offered, but repeatedly posts negatively about it.

1. Try adjusting the potentiometer inside the control box. It reduces the sensitivity to light and could keep the mod activated longer so it doesn't have the halting movement the OP shows. The OP did not try this and it may have corrected his issue. Unfortunately, I no longer have the game so I cannot test this.

2. I offered a time-delayed relay board option, which holds the power on for 1-40 seconds. Again, the OP did not take me up on this and I offered to cover shipping and make the swap free of charge.

3. A third option is to use a different insert or even a GI light, which will hold the motor and light on as long as those lights are lit. That's not how it was designed to work, but is an option.

At this point, and I have mentioned this before, we have not received any negative feedback on the performance of this mod outside of this one case and I will not change boards for the entire mod because one or two people have an issue. I also cannot account for code changes. Instead, I would prefer to deal with this on a case-by-case basis, which I have tried to do with the OP. If there are more people unhappy with this because of the code change, we would consider making the time delay relay board standard, but that has not been the case. OP appears not to believe me.

I'm getting a Pro and want to add this mod. What do I need to adjust to make the disco ball to spin continuously? Thanks in advance.

If you want it to spin continuously, we would wire the ball without a relay board, would just plug directly into the board by the coin door. Or we could use the relay board and you could adjust it so that it’s always on by turning the adjustment screw on the relay board (I can preset it if you prefer).

I had actually forgotten about this thread and I see no ending was ever provided, thought the OP might have done that. Anyway, I provided the OP with a time delay relay board that holds the disco ball on for X number of seconds so it doesn’t go on and off repeatedly, which addressed his concerns. Interesting. I wanted a disco ball mod and caught word that it was stop-go with no solution. I don’t want continuous action throughout all gameplay. I just want it to act basically like the Prem/LE where it kicks on for Disco MB and stays rotating and lit through end of said MB. Obviously being a Pro owner I know there are some concessions that would be made with an aftermarket mod… like if any time the insert lights, that it may trigger the ball and spotlight for a few secs (attract mode, a light show effect mid game…etc), but the main goal is for Disco MB to have a continuously spinning illuminated ball that looks good.
If that’s something that can be done, I’d probably be interested in the mod.

What insert is lit or flashes during disco mb? If it’s the purple insert on the left side by the spinner, our time delay board will hold the disco ball on while it’s lit or flashing and then several seconds after it stops flashing. Any time that insert flashes, the ball will spin for up to 5 secs before it turns off. The delay to turn it off can be set to 1-5 secs.
